drive through the middle, lots of windy roads and forest, and beautiful views. Driving down the coast is a complete difference as it is very dry and barren in places (due to the past volcano eruption of 1963 (I think?). Very interesting trip but it will take about 3 + hours from the south. Stop on the way at Git Git falls and other pretty spots and make a couple of days of it - stay at Lovina a couple of nights and then Candi Dasa on the way back around the coast for a different Bali experience. I would recommend Rambutan Cottages in Lovina and Shirl's Cottages (Temple Cafe) in Candi Dasa to stay.
